Punjab State Civil Services Combined Competitive Examination (PSCSCCE) Preparation Guide 2026
Overview
The PSCSCCE is conducted by the Punjab Public Service Commission for recruitment to various civil services of the Government of Punjab. It is aimed at Graduates for Punjab Civil Services, with a hard difficulty level.
Exam Pattern
| Section | Questions | Duration | Negative Marking |
|---|---|---|---|
| Preliminary Paper 1 (GS) | 100 | 120 min | None |
Total: 100 questions in 120 minutes.
Detailed Syllabus
- Everyday Science
- Environmental studies
- Political theory & international order
- Indian polity
- History of India
- Indian Economy
- Geography
- Current events of national and international importance
- Punjab: History, Geography, Culture and Economy
Marking Scheme
- Correct answer: +2 marks
- Wrong answer: 0 marks
- Unanswered: 0 marks
